Hello all,
It seems I have encountered a virus on my computer, I was visiting a website and my virus protection said that the website tried to load the virus onto my computer but it had been blocked. But when i go to clear my internet temporary files, it keeps saying I have a virus and it has been blocked, though I have not visited that site since the virus protection said there was a virus on the page. Does anyone know how to get into the temporary internet files/get rid of a virus. My virus protection is Bit Defender 9. |
